Netflix has revised its offer for the acquisition of Warner Bros. Discovery, shifting to an all-cash proposal. This strategic change aims to expedite regulatory approval and streamline the transaction process. By eliminating stock components from the deal, Netflix intends to make the offer more attractive and reduce potential complications arising from market fluctuations or shareholder concerns.
The move underscores Netflix’s commitment to closing the deal swiftly while enhancing shareholder value. Industry analysts view this as a decisive step that could influence the competitive landscape in the entertainment industry.
Key Points of the New Offer
- All-Cash Proposal: The deal now comprises solely cash payments, providing certainty to Warner Bros. Discovery shareholders.
- Accelerated Approval: Removing stock elements aims to minimize regulatory scrutiny and obtain faster government consent.
- Market Impact: Enhanced clarity and immediacy may improve investor confidence and reduce the risk of deal collapse.
